blockly > geras > RenderInfo
מחלקה geras.RenderInfo
אובייקט שמכיל את כל נתוני המידות שנחוצים כדי לשרטט את הבלוק הזה, שהותאם אישית עבור הכלי לעיבוד של Geras.
מעבר המדידה הזה לא מפיץ שינויים בבלוק (עם זאת, ייתכן שהשדות יבחרו לעבד אותם כשמתבצעת קריאה ל-getSize() ). עם זאת, שיחות חוזרות ונשנות עשויות להיות יקרות.
Signature:
export declare class RenderInfo extends BaseRenderInfo
תוספים: BaseRenderInfo
יצרנים
יצרן | גורמי שינוי | התיאור |
---|---|---|
(constructor)(renderer, בלוק) | יצירת מופע חדש של המחלקה RenderInfo |
תכונות
נכס | גורמי שינוי | תיאור | התיאור |
---|---|---|---|
constants_ | ConstantProvider | ||
renderer_ |
|
כלי רינדור |
שיטות
שיטה | גורמי שינוי | התיאור |
---|---|---|
addElemSpacing_() | ||
addinput_(input, activeRow) | ||
alignRowElements_() | ||
finalize_() | ||
getDesiredRowWidth_(row) | ||
getElemCenterline_(row, elem) | ||
getInRowSpacing_(prev, next) | ||
getRenderer() | משתמשים ביוצר הבלוקים. | |
getSpacerRowHeight_(prev, next) | ||
populateBottomRow_() |